Analytic Psychology

A branch of psychology that studies the individual through the exploration of dreams, art, mythology, and religion, heavily influenced by the work of Carl Jung.

Erik Erikson

A developmental psychologist known for his theory on the psychosocial development of humans, which posits that individuals go through eight stages of development from infancy to adulthood.
